Lincolnshire Aviation Heritage Centre

Lincolnshire Aviation Heritage Centre, founded by two local farmers, the Panton Brothers, Fred and Harold Panton, on the site of RAF East Kirkby, as a memorial to their elder brother Pilot Officer Christopher Panton, who along with 55,000 other aircrew of Bomber Command lost their lives during WW2.
